Few industries are as vibrant as tech. Exciting new solutions and disruptive technologies are always around the corner, and with them, new career opportunities. It’s why so many professionals like to build careers in the sector by changing jobs every few years.

It means something then, when so many people start and continue a career at Oracle for as long as they do. So, what gives Oracle such staying power as a place to grow? We spoke to five seasoned consultants at our Global Services Center (GSC) with almost five decades of combined experience to get their thoughts.
